Choosing a good calligraphy work depends on two aspects of the work: emptiness and reality. Truth refers to tangible aspects, such as the use of pens, the structure and composition of calligraphy itself. The pen should be sharp, undulating and tortuous, and the strokes should be square and round, reflecting the strength and potential of strokes; "Virtual" refers to invisibility, and refers to the charm and artistic conception of the work. Expressing the spirit with qi is a higher level of calligraphy aesthetic content. These two aspects should complement each other, and * * * embodies the aesthetic value of calligraphy.
Hanging calligraphy in the office also requires coordination with the indoor style and unity with the surrounding environment. In terms of content, summarizing the corporate culture of the company as calligraphy and hanging it in the office is not only aesthetic, but also of appreciation value. It can also motivate employees to work better, show the spirit of the company, and pin good wishes on the company's booming performance. The first choice is some classic and positive words, such as "heaven rewards diligence", "aim high", "foresight", "diligence", "all rivers run into the sea", "frugality to cultivate one's morality, quietness to cultivate one's morality" and so on. The second choice is poetry and calligraphy. Poems include Cao Cao's Watching the Sea, Zhuge Liang's commanding book, Su Shi's Nian Nujiao's Red Cliff Nostalgia, and Mao Zedong's Chun Xue in the Garden, all of which are suitable for hanging in the general manager's office.
